Understanding Bonanza Megaways Volatility and RTP
You need to comprehend the game’s core character before you bet a penny. Bonanza Megaways is high volatility, textbook stuff. What does that signify for you? Wins don’t come often, but when they do, they can be huge. The downside is you’ll encounter long phases where your balance decreases without a substantial hit. The game’s Return to Player (RTP) stands at 96%, which is typical for the industry. This number is a calculated average over millions of spins. In your single session, especially on a unpredictable slot, reality can be very different. Embracing this readies you mentally and financially. You’re getting on a rollercoaster, not using a gentle escalator. Your entire strategy must be built to endure the drops while waiting for the climbs.
Two aspects fuel this volatility: cascading wins and the progressive multiplier. In the base game, the multiplier rises slowly and big wins are rare. The free spins round contains the real possibility because the multiplier doesn’t restart between cascades. This arrangement means one bonus trigger can change your fortunes, but getting that trigger is a difficulty itself. So, a huge part of your plan involves handling your bankroll to outlast the dry spells until the bonus arrives. The game’s RTP is provided through those sporadic massive payouts, not a stream of small ones. Bearing this in mind guides every decision you make about your bet size and how long you play.
Essential Bankroll Management for UK Players
If you are betting real money in the UK, careful bankroll management is not optional. It is the cornerstone of staying in the game. My initial, non-negotiable rule is to risk only money you can manage to lose. Once that bankroll is set, divide it into session budgets. As Bonanza is so swingy, I never allocate more than 5% of my total bankroll per session. If your total fund is £200, cap your session at £10. This strict division stops you chasing losses in one bad sitting. You also need to set loss limits and win goals before you press spin. A solid tactic is to halt if you lose half your session budget, or if you succeed in doubling it.
This approach directly determines your bet level. With a £10 session budget, betting £1 per spin gives you merely 10 spins. That’s not nearly enough for a slot like this. Wagering at 10p gives you 100 spins, a much better chance to survive the variance and possibly trigger free spins. I always figure out my spins from my session budget, targeting at least 200 to 300 spins. This gives the game a fair shot to perform. It often means choosing a lower bet per spin, which may feel less thrilling, but it is the smart move for longevity. Keep in mind, the Megaways mechanic signifies you’re already betting on all possible ways to win. Your main tool for managing your stake and prolonging play is the coin value.

Unlocking the Free Spins Round
The free spins round is the core of Bonanza Megaways. This is where the progressive multiplier can reach staggering heights. To trigger it, you need four or more gold diamond scatter symbols across the reels. It’s infamously hard to get. From my experience, persistence with a sustainable bet size is the sole key. There’s no secret trick to guarantee it; the trigger is completely random. Your strategy should center on one thing: surviving long enough for that random event to happen. That means adhering to the bankroll rules we’ve already covered like your session relies on it. I see every base game spin not as a direct win attempt, but as an investment towards a potential bonus trigger.
In the base game, observe the cascading reels. Each cascade bumps up the win multiplier in the top left, but it returns after a spin without a cascade. These base game multipliers are minor, but they can sometimes lead to decent wins that help fund your session. More than that, they get you used to the cascade mechanic. Psychologically, it helps to think of the base game as a waiting room. Don’t get discouraged expecting big payouts here. Your main goal is to keep spinning within your budget until those scatters align. Some players use a “set and forget” method, using auto-spin with a strict loss limit. This takes away the emotional urge to stop just before a potential trigger.
Maximizing Wins Throughout Free Spins
When you finally enter the free spins round, your strategy changes from preservation to maximisation. You commence with a 2x multiplier. The crucial part is this multiplier rises by one after every cascade and remains unchanged for the whole bonus. This is the core of the game’s profit potential. My method here is to allow the round run without any interference. There’s no skill in the spins themselves, but knowing how it works helps shape your expectations. Early wins might be modest while the multiplier is still low. The real excitement grows as consecutive cascades push the multiplier higher, leading to significantly bigger wins from later combinations.
Hold these tactics in mind for the bonus round:
- Endurance is everything: A round that starts with a few dead spins may not be a dud. One good chain of cascades can alter everything.
- Monitor the multiplier counter: This is your live indicator of potential. The higher it climbs, the more valuable every matching symbol becomes.
- Watch out for Gold Fever: This is random, but if the screen shakes and the reels turn gold, get ready. All symbols convert into high-paying ones, often leading to a huge cascade.
- You can’t change your bet: Your stake is locked in for the free spins. This shows why choosing a sustainable bet in the base game was so critical.
The chance of retriggering—landing more scatters during free spins—adds extra spins and can prolong a winning round. You have no decisions here, but knowing it’s possible helps illustrate why one bonus round can be so lucrative. The main thing is to refrain from manually stopping or getting distracted. Let the feature play out completely to see how high the multiplier can go.

Using Casino Offers and Promotions Strategically
For UK players, leveraging casino bonuses can be a clever tactic. They increase your playtime and give a cushion against the game’s volatility. Many casinos provide welcome bonuses or free spins you can use on Bonanza Megaways. But there’s a major drawback: you must read the full terms and conditions. I always check the wagering requirements (often 35x or more), the maximum bet allowed while using bonus funds (usually £5 or less), and which games count towards clearing the bonus. Bonanza Megaways typically contributes 100%, but you must check this. A bonus with a 40x wagering requirement on £100 means you must bet £4000 before you can withdraw any winnings. That’s a significant challenge on a high-volatility slot.
My own approach is to use no-deposit free spins or small match bonuses for initial testing without touching my own money. For deposit bonuses, I calculate if the wagering is realistically doable with my planned bet size and the game’s variance. A bonus that requires you to bet above your sustainable level to clear it quickly is a mistake. Also remember, bonus funds often have a maximum win cap. The best way to use a bonus for Bonanza is to see it as a way to get more spins at your chosen bet level, not a shortcut to a huge, withdrawable jackpot. Used carefully, it can extend your bankroll. Used without checking the fine print, it leads to disappointment and forfeited winnings.
